Section 4

Ice Machine Inspection

Check all water fittings and lines for leaks. Also, make
sure the refrigeration tubing is not rubbing or vibrating
against other tubing, panels, etc.
Do not put anything (boxes, etc.) in front of the ice
machine. There must be adequate airflow through and
around the ice machine to maximize ice production and
ensure long component life.

Exterior Cleaning

Clean the area around the ice machine as often as
necessary to maintain cleanliness and efficient
operation.
Sponge any dust and dirt off the outside of the ice
machine with mild soap and water. Wipe dry with a
clean, soft cloth.
A commercial grade stainless steel cleaner/polish can
be used as necessary.

Cleaning the Condenser

GENERAL
!
Disconnect electric power to the ice machine head
section and the remote condensing unit at the
electric service switches before cleaning the
condenser.
A dirty condenser restricts airflow, resulting in
excessively high operating temperatures. This reduces
ice production and shortens component life.
Clean the condenser at least every six months.
!
The condenser fins are sharp. Use care when
cleaning them.
Shine a flashlight through the condenser to check for
dirt between the fins.
Blow compressed air or rinse with water from the
inside out (opposite direction of airflow).
If dirt still remains call a service agent to clean the
condenser.
Removal from Service/Winterization
1. Clean and sanitize the ice machine.
2. Move the ICE/OFF/CLEAN switch to OFF.
3. Turn off the water supply, disconnect and drain the
incoming ice-making water line at the rear of the ice
machine and drain the water trough.
4. Energize the ice machine, wait one minute for the
water inlet valve to open and blow compressed air in
both the incoming water and the drain openings in
the rear of the ice machine to remove all water.
5. Move ICE/OFF/CLEAN switch to OFF and
disconnect the electric power at the circuit breaker
or the electric service switch.
6. Fill spray bottle with sanitizer and spray all interior
food zone surfaces. Do not rinse and allow to air dry.
7. Replace all panels.
